What they do

A Transmission Line Engineer specializes in the drafting and design of transmission lines used for power transmission or telecommunications. They may plan routes for power transmission, examine maps suitable typography for related projects, as well oversee the construction process, ensuring that the transmission lines are installed according to design specifications and safety standards.

Job Description

GMC Transmission Technician - Mark Allen Buick GMC Mark Allen Buick GMC is looking for a skilled (CERTIFIED is HUGE +++) GM Transmission Technician to join our growing service team. If you're an experienced GM dealership technician who takes pride in accurate diagnostics, quality repairs, and getting the job done right the first time, we'd love to talk with you.
Responsibilities:
Diagnose and repair automatic and manual transmission concerns. Perform warranty and customer-pay transmission repairs. Utilize GM factory diagnostic equipment and service information. Maintain high-quality workmanship while meeting productivity goals. Communicate effectively with the service team to ensure an exceptional customer experience.
Qualifications:
GM/GMC Transmission Certification preferred. Previous GM dealership experience strongly preferred. Strong diagnostic and transmission repair skills. Valid driver's license and clean driving record. ASE certifications are a plus.
